Ismael Luceno escribió: > I want to make runiscript more generic. > > I'm thinking about moving the current code added by runiscript to a > wrapper script. > > That way we can do something like: > > $ runiscript bash /path/to/the/script > > And runscript should run something like > $ /lib/initng/scripts/bash /path/to/the/script > > That will ease adding support for other shells, and maybe some > compatibility stuff, as it will only require writting a script :). > > What do you think guys? >
Wrapper scripts will look like:
#!/bin/sh
eval "${COMMAND}() {
echo \"ERROR: ${SERVICE} command ${COMMAND} not found.\"
return 1
}"
export PATH="/lib/ibin:${PATH}"
source "${SERVICE_FILE}"
${COMMAND}
